Russia’s long‑range strikes on Ukraine typically combine drones, ballistic missiles and cruise missiles. The drones, largely based on the Iranian ‘Shahed’ design, are becoming faster, more sophisticated and more numerous. Since last summer, Ukraine has countered this threat with a potent new system: the interceptor drone. Our correspondent Gulliver Cragg spent a day with one of the teams deploying these drones to protect the skies over Eastern Ukraine.
